| The Hard Line The Real State of the Union
(AgapePress) - President Bush was supposed to have given us the “state of the union” the other night, but instead he delivered a vision of world utopia, with the United States vanquishing evil everywhere. And he unbosomed himself of the usual cliched political rhetoric. “Leave no child behind,” he said to the scripted applause of the political elite before him. So here’s an abridged state of the union: Unconstitutional Government Here’s a random, short list of the unconstitutional agencies that must be abolished: The Departments of Education, Commerce, Health and Human Services, and Housing and Urban Development, along with the Small Business Administration, the National Endowments for the Humanities and Arts, the Bureau of Indian Affair and the U.S. Commission on Civil Rights. And many constitutionally permissible agencies flatly violate the Constitution as well. Chief among them are the Congress, president and U.S. Supreme Court themselves. Congress and the president spend most of their time creating unconstitutional government and using other constitutionally permissible agencies, particularly the armed forces, for unconstitutional acts. Making undeclared war in foreign countries is but one example. For its part, the Supreme Court frequently overturns legitimate state laws that violate the Constitution only because of court precedents that also are unconstitutional. Abortion laws are the best example. In 1973, the high court overturned abortion laws in 50 states and the U.S. territories, perhaps the most avaricious, frightening grab for power in its history. Since then, regulating abortion in any way has been nearly impossible. Congress, the president and the Supreme Court have also gutted the Tenth Amendment, which reserves for the states any powers the Constitution does not give the federal government. Taxing Power So dismantling the bureaucracy isn’t enough. We must also take away the instrument used to erect it. The income tax must be abolished. As anti-tax activists observe, Americans work full time about five months a year to pay taxes for all levels government. They slog away under the muzzle of the unconstitutional bureaucracy’s cocked revolver, the Internal Revenue Service. That isn’t freedom; it’s slavery. Our Moral Climate We profess to respect life, but murder the unborn. We profess to respect the family, but we permit “no-fault” divorce. We spend tax money on condoms and birth control pills, then wonder why teenagers are rutting like insensate animals. We even permit the degrading, barbaric practices of in vitro fertilization and “surrogate motherhood.” Meanwhile, the liberal media and its allies in public schools, universities and the entertainment industry wage unremitting war on the Christian principles that undergird our laws. Art, music and theater offer a nauseating cascade of filth that defame and degrade traditional religion, culture and morals and historical figures. The Real Axis of Evil Well, the real “axis of evil,” the real enemies of American freedom, are not on the other side of the planet. They are here: the federal bureaucracy, the politicians who created it and the destroyers of our culture. That’s the state of our union. R.
